Ruby Tuesday: Red Cactus
Here’s a Red grafted Cactus being displayed during Kadayawan. It’s the first time Ace saw such kind of cactus and he grabbed the camera from me and took some shots. It’s grafted . The top or the Red one was imported and the base or the body where it was attached was a native cactus. I have seen lots of it when I was still collecting cacti during my college years but never had the chance to buy one because it’s so expensive and delicate not like the non-grafted.
